Imbolc Feature
Happy Imbolc, and Happy St Brigid's Day! Today was a big day in medieval Ireland. Imbolc was one of the four quarter-days in the Irish calendar. In Tochmarc Emire, a text recorded in the 10th or 11th century, it's described as "when the ewes are milked at spring's beginning". The festival has pre-Christian origins, but nothing is known about how it was celebrated before Christianity. It's unknown whether the pre-Christian goddess Brigid was already associated with Imbolc, and little is understood about the relationship between the goddess Brigid and the saint Brigid.
